Ai Name Meaning, Origin & Popularity

/ä.i/

Meaning of Ai: Ai (愛) is a Japanese feminine given name written with the kanji character 愛 (ai), which means “love,” “affection,” or “tenderness.” The character 愛 is one of the most important in Japanese emotional and relational vocabulary, encompassing romantic love, parental love, and deep affection.

In Japanese culture, love—particularly the enduring, selfless form (ai)—is a central value in family and social relationships, making 愛 a meaningful and aspirational kanji for a given name.

The kanji 愛 can also be read as the compound mana or other readings depending on context, but in given names it is most commonly read as Ai.

What Does Ai Mean? Origin & Etymology

The name is one of the simplest Japanese given names—a single character, a single syllable—which gives it a quality of elegant simplicity that is valued in Japanese naming aesthetics.

Single-character names with positive kanji meanings have been popular for girls in Japan for centuries, and 愛 (ai, love) is among the most frequently chosen kanji for feminine names.

Ai is among the most common feminine given names in Japan, ranking consistently in the top names for girls across multiple decades of the late 20th and early 21st centuries. The name is also used in Japanese diaspora communities worldwide and is easily pronounceable in most languages.

Notable bearers include numerous Japanese actresses, musicians, and athletes named Ai. Outside Japan, the name is occasionally given by non-Japanese parents who appreciate its simplicity and meaning, particularly in East Asian diaspora communities.

The name is also used in some Chinese contexts with similar kanji meanings. Further reading: etymology records and US popularity records from SSA.
